Understanding How Hydraulic Pumps Work

Hydraulic pumps convert mechanical energy into hydraulic energy by moving fluid through the system. Common types include gear pumps, vane pumps, and piston pumps—each suited for different pressure levels, efficiency requirements, and applications.

Choosing the right pump type is essential. An incorrect selection often leads to frequent failures, inefficiency, and increased operating costs.


Common Hydraulic Pump Problems and Their Causes

Low Pressure or Loss of Power

One of the most frequent issues is insufficient pressure, which can severely impact system performance.

Possible causes:

  • Worn internal components
  • Internal leakage
  • Incorrect pump selection
  • Low hydraulic fluid levels

Quick solutions:

  • Inspect seals and replace worn parts
  • Check for internal leakage and repair immediately
  • Ensure the pump matches system requirements
  • Maintain proper fluid levels and use recommended oil

Excessive Noise and Vibration

Unusual noise often indicates underlying mechanical or fluid-related issues.

Possible causes:

  • Air entering the system (cavitation)
  • Misalignment of pump and motor
  • Worn bearings

Quick solutions:

  • Tighten all inlet connections to prevent air leaks
  • Align pump and motor correctly
  • Replace damaged bearings promptly

Overheating

Overheating reduces efficiency and shortens pump lifespan.

Possible causes:

  • High system pressure
  • Poor fluid quality
  • Blocked filters or restricted flow

Quick solutions:

  • Check and adjust system pressure settings
  • Replace contaminated hydraulic oil
  • Clean or replace filters regularly

Slow Operation

If your system is running slower than expected, the pump may not be delivering adequate flow.

Possible causes:

  • Pump wear or damage
  • Incorrect viscosity of hydraulic fluid
  • Flow restrictions

Quick solutions:

  • Inspect and replace worn pump components
  • Use oil with the correct viscosity grade
  • Remove blockages in the system

Preventive Maintenance Tips for Long-Term Performance

Preventive maintenance is key to avoiding costly repairs and downtime.

  • Regularly inspect hydraulic fluid quality and levels
  • Replace filters according to schedule
  • Monitor system pressure and temperature
  • Conduct routine inspections for leaks and wear
